Description

Air Fryer Asparagus Parmesan offers a quick and easy way to enjoy roasted asparagus with a crispy parmesan topping. Perfect for a weeknight dinner or family dinner, this keto-friendly side dish is full of flavor and simple to make.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 Pound asparagus
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on pepper
  • 23 tablespoon grated parmesan cheese
  • ½ lemon

Instructions

  1. Trim the asparagus to your preferred length.
  2. In a small bowl, mix together olive oil, salt, and pepper.
  3. Toss the asparagus with the oil mixture ensuring each spear is coated evenly.
  4. Sprinkle parmesan cheese over the asparagus.
  5. Place the asparagus in a single layer in the Air Fryer basket.
  6. Set the Air Fryer to 390 degrees and cook for 7 minutes until the asparagus is golden and crisp.
  7. Squeeze lemon juice on top of the cooked asparagus before serving.

What You’ll Need (and Why It Works)

The magic here is how few ingredients it takes to get that restaurant-worthy crisp. Fresh asparagus becomes tender inside while the parmesan turns into little golden pockets of cheese.

Asparagus: Look for spears that are firm and bright green thicker ones hold up better to the high heat without turning mushy. Olive oil: Just enough to help the seasoning stick and encourage browning. Parmesan cheese: Grated works best it clings to the spears and crisps up beautifully in the circulating heat. Lemon: A fresh squeeze at the end brightens everything and cuts through the richness.

How to Make It

Start by trimming the woody ends off your asparagus usually about an inch or two from the bottom. Toss them on a plate with your olive oil, salt, and pepper mixture, then move them around until everything’s coated. Sprinkle the parmesan over the top and arrange in a single layer in your air fryer basket.

Set the temperature to 390°F and cook for 7 minutes, or until the tips are golden brown and the cheese has melted into crispy little pockets. When the timer goes off, squeeze fresh lemon juice over the hot asparagus right in the basket it sizzles and soaks in immediately.

Pro Tip: Don’t skip the single-layer step. Crowding the basket traps steam and you’ll lose that crispy texture we’re after.

Air Fryer Tips That Actually Matter

  • Adjust for thicker spears: If your asparagus is pencil-thick or larger, add 1–2 minutes to the cook time.
  • Pat them dry: Any excess moisture on the spears will steam instead of crisp a quick towel blot makes a big difference.
  • Different air fryer models: I’ve tested this at 390°F in basket-style and oven-style fryers both work, but oven styles may need an extra minute.
  • Don’t overload: Cook in batches if you’re feeding a crowd. It’s worth the extra 7 minutes to keep everything golden.

Serving and Storage

This pairs beautifully with grilled chicken, pan-seared salmon, or even a simple steak. I’ve also tossed leftovers into scrambled eggs the next morning the parmesan gets a second life and adds a salty, savory kick.

Storage MethodHow LongReheating Tip
Refrigerator (airtight container)Up to 3 daysAir fryer at 375°F for 2–3 minutes
FreezerNot recommended (texture suffers) 

Note: Asparagus is best enjoyed fresh, but if you do have leftovers, a quick reheat in the air fryer brings back most of the crispiness just don’t expect it to be quite as perfect as the first round.

FAQs ( Air Fryer Asparagus Parmesan )

How long do you cook asparagus in the air fryer?

Cook this recipe at 390 degrees for 7 minutes until golden brown. The asparagus should be crispy on the outside but still tender inside. Check after 5 minutes if you prefer softer asparagus.

Do you need to preheat the air fryer for this recipe?

Most air fryers work best when preheated for 2-3 minutes before adding food. This helps ensure even cooking and better crisping. However, this dish cooks so quickly that preheating isn’t absolutely necessary.

Should I trim the asparagus before cooking?

Yes, always trim the woody ends off asparagus spears before cooking. Simply bend each spear and it will naturally snap where the tender part begins. You can also cut about 1-2 inches off the bottom.

Can I use pre-grated parmesan cheese?

Fresh grated parmesan works best for this dish as it melts more evenly and has better flavor. Pre-grated cheese from a container will work in a pinch, but avoid the powdered kind as it doesn’t melt well in the air fryer.

What thickness of asparagus works best?

Medium to thick asparagus spears work best for air frying as they hold up well to the high heat. Thin spears can overcook quickly and become mushy. Choose spears that are about pencil thickness or slightly thicker.
